Lucas Ambrogio

Lucas Martín Ambrogio (born 14 July 1999) is an Argentine professional footballer who plays as a forward for Atlético Tucumán, on loan from Argentinos Juniors.

[3] Ambrogio played in the youth academy of Argentinos Juniors, having joined from Racing de Villa Mercedes in 2017.

[4][5][6] His breakthrough into senior football arrived at the beginning of 2019–20, as Diego Dabove selected the forward on the bench for a Primera División fixture with Banfield.

[3][7][8] Ambrogio subsequently appeared for his professional bow, replacing Damián Batallini for the final moments of a 3–2 win on 16 August 2019.

[11] In August 2020, it was announced that Ambrogio had tested positive for COVID-19 amid the pandemic.
